Ed,

Tried as you suggested.  up2date-3.0.7-1 does not provide rhn_register
or rhn_configure.  up2date-config is available, however.  It provides
for Username and Password at the General tab.  Trying this with a newly
established account did not work.  I got the same error message noted
below.

As noted, I wrote to Red Hat yesterday and await their response.
Absent that, I'm inclined to rpm -e up2date-3.0.7-1 and do a reinstall.

BTW, I note that I did not mention that this error was not in an email
but rather in an error message provided upon launching up2date from the
icon.
